TITLE: SYSTEMS ANALYST, Capital Area District Library
Exempt
Pay Grade: P3

Under the supervision of the Technology Director, this employee is the key technical expert on the library's automated library system, integrates third party software and hardware with existing systems, analyzes business processes and creates technological solutions, and performs other special projects as assigned.

Specific Duties
-Maintains expert knowledge of functional capabilities, configuration, and operation of the automated library system (Innovative Interfaces' Millennium). Closely coordinates with other staff to install upgrades, implement new modules or functionality, and troubleshoot technical issues.
-Integrates and maintains third party software and hardware that interfaces with the library's automated library system. Troubleshoots technical issues.
-Analyzes and evaluates workflows for all aspects of public and support services. Designs and implements technological solutions to improve quality and efficiency of workflows, including developing web applications, scripts, macros, and/or customized Microsoft Office applications, as well as evaluating and integrating third party technology solutions.
-Provides documentation, training and support for library staff.
-As part of the Information Technology team, suggests, plans, and implements projects to continually improve the technology environment at CADL. Fills in for other Information Technology team members when needed.
-Other duties as assigned.

Employment Qualifications
-Bachelor's degree in a related field or MLS with significant technical experience. Pertinent certifications desirable.
-Two years experience analyzing business processes and creating technological solutions.
-Two years experience managing projects from inception to completion, including writing functional and technical specifications and supporting documentation.
-Experience administering an automated library system desirable.
-Facility with Internet and Windows scripting and programming languages, such as VBScript, VBA, .NET, JavaScript, Python, Perl.
-Demonstrated success in troubleshooting and researching complex computer problems.
-An understanding of and an interest in the mission of public libraries.
-Successful completion of one-year probationary period.
-Physical ability to perform the essential functions of the job.
